Blue Carpet All Set For Global Premiere Day of 'Smurfs 2' in 162 Cities Worldwide

Jul 28, 2013

Little Blue Smurfs Go Big With More Than 160 Blue Carpet Premieres Worldwide on Same Date To Celebrate Release of “The Smurfs 2

In celebration of the August 7 release of Columbia Pictures/Sony Pictures Animation’s family comedy The Smurfs™ 2, the studio will host 162 day-and-date blue carpet premieres in cities around the world on Global Premiere Day on Sunday, July 28, including Manila.

Through this series of special events, the studio will be rolling out over 11,000 feet of blue carpet in the top 50 cities in North America and 60 international countries, with multiple screenings in many of those countries.  Talent from the film will attend local premieres around the world.  Among the markets hosting premieres, in addition to the Philippines are US, Canada, Argentina, Australia, Austria, Belgium, Bolivia,  Brazil, Bulgaria, Cambodia, Chile, Colombia, Croatia, Czech Republic,  Denmark, Ecuador, Estonia, Finland, France, Germany, Greece, Holland, Hong Kong, Hungary, Iceland, India, Indonesia, Ireland, Israel, Italy,  Japan, Korea, Lebanon, Lithuania, Malaysia, Mexico, New Zealand, Norway, Panama, Peru, Poland, Portugal, Romania, Russia, Serbia, Singapore, Slovakia, Slovenia, South Africa, Spain, Sweden, Switzerland, Taiwan, Thailand, Turkey, United Arab Emirates, United Kingdom, Ukraine, Uruguay, Venezuela, and Vietnam.  

Commenting on the announcement, Marc Weinstock, president of Worldwide Marketing for Sony Pictures, said, “With 162 blue carpet premieres occurring day-and-date all over the world, Smurfs Global Premiere Day is an outstanding way to kick start the final week of promotional activity before the release of our new movie. No matter where you live, you won’t be far from one of our events. This allows our fans to get into the Smurf spirit on a local level with fun events featuring local celebrities, regional promotional partners, and wherever possible, talent from our film."
In the Philippines, the invitational premiere will be held at the SM Mall of Asia Cinema 4, to be co-presented by Columbia Pictures, SM Cinema, SM Mall of Asia and Mellow 947 Radio, in cooperation with partners Sony Philippines and McDonalds.  

In this sequel to the hybrid live action/animated family blockbuster comedy The Smurfs™, the evil wizard Gargamel creates a couple of mischievous Smurf-like creatures called the Naughties that he hopes will let him harness the all-powerful, magical Smurf-essence. But when he discovers that only a real Smurf can give him what he wants, and only a secret spell that Smurfette knows can turn the Naughties into real Smurfs, Gargamel kidnaps Smurfette and brings her to Paris, where he has been winning the adoration of millions as the world¹s greatest sorcerer. It's up to Papa, Clumsy, Grouchy, and Vanity to return to our world, reunite with their human friends Patrick and Grace Winslow, and rescue her! Will Smurfette, who has always felt different from the other Smurfs, find a new connection with the Naughties Vexy and Hackus or will the Smurfs convince her that their love for her is True Blue? 

The film is directed by Raja Gosnell and produced by Jordan Kerner.  The screenplay is by J. David Stem & David N. Weiss and Jay Scherick & David Ronn and Karey Kirkpatrick with a story by J. David Stem & David N. Weiss & Jay Scherick & David Ronn, Based on the Characters and Works of Peyo.
